Application crash via null pathname formatting
Published Apr 15, 2023 · Updated Feb 6, 2025
NULL pointer dereference in libdwarf before 20201201 allows attackers to crash a calling application via a crafted DWARF5 object file. In dwarf_print_lines.c, print_just_file_entry_details passes a null fi_file_name to string formatting when an invalid pathname FORM leaves the field unset. Exploitation requires a calling application to process the crafted object and is limited to terminating that application, with no reported data disclosure or modification.
